Aktionen
Fehler #750
offencode Prüft Parameter setzt dann Standardwert
Status:
Neu
Priorität:
Niedrig
Zugewiesen an:
-
Zielversion:
-
Beginn:
10.03.2025
Abgabedatum:
% erledigt:
0%
Geschätzter Aufwand:
Beschreibung
Ist nur ein Detail, bin ich gerade per Zufall drauf gestossen:
SL/SEPA/XML/Transaction.pm:
my $missing_parameter = first { !$params{$_} } qw(src_iban src_bic dst_iban dst_bic company reference amount end_to_end_id);
croak "Missing parameter: $missing_parameter" if ($missing_parameter);
$params{end_to_end_id} ||= 'NOTPROVIDED';
Ich glaube das macht nicht so viel Sinn. Da wird zuerst ein Fehler geschmissen, wenn der Parameter nicht vorhanden ist und anschliessend ein Standardwert gesetzt.
Nichts anzuzeigen
Aktionen